Output e50f563086b14513a86345c883bffefce53a58263b695df6b92ed5f0e5ab5a96:80

value
1873730
script pubkey
OP_0 OP_PUSHBYTES_20 9e142f136d75110ebc64ea88aeb88895f876d715
address
bc1qnc2z7ymdw5gsa0rya2y2awygjhu8d4c49nmhnu
transaction
e50f563086b14513a86345c883bffefce53a58263b695df6b92ed5f0e5ab5a96
confirmations
309123
spent
true